Camping Supplies for Stay Warm and Cozy
When it pertains to staying warm and comfortable throughout your camping trip, having the best materials is essential. From insulated sleeping bags to portable heaters, there are lots of choices readily available to keep you comfy in any weather conditions.
Essential camping supplies for staying warm: Insulated Sleeping Bag: Choose a sleeping bag rated for colder temperature levels to keep you warm at night. Sleeping Pad: A cushioned pad supplies insulation between you and the cold ground. Portable Heater: For severe cold conditions, a portable heating unit can include extra warmth to your tent. Blankets or Quilts: Layering blankets or quilts on top of your sleeping bag can help retain heat. Hot Water Bottle: Fill a warm water bottle with warm water before bed for added comfort. Whether you are a skilled camper or brand-new to outside experiences, these suggestions will assist you stay warm and comfortable during your next camping journey in the U.S.A. or Europe:
Top pointers for staying warm while camping: Layer clothes for added heat: Wear thermal layers under your clothes for insulation. Eat high-energy foods: Hot meals can help raise body temperature during chillier weather. Stay active: Exercise generates temperature, keeping you warm throughout the day. Use hand warmers: Non reusable hand warmers can be placed inside gloves or pockets for additional warmth. FAQs (Often Asked Questions)
1) How do I select the best sleeping bag for cold weather?
Look for a bag with synthetic or down insulation rated for lower temperatures.
2) What should I wear while camping in cold weather?
Layer clothes made from moisture-wicking products that maintain heat.
3) Are heated blankets safe to use in tents?
It is not advised as they pose fire threats due to restricted ventilation inside tents.
4) Can I bring my family pet dog along on cold-weather camping trips?
Yes, however guarantee they have suitable bedding, clothing if needed, and access to shelter from extreme elements.
5) Is it needed to load additional blankets when utilizing an insulated sleeping bag?
It's constantly excellent practice as layers offer extra warmth if required throughout unforeseen drops in temperature.
6) How do I avoid condensation accumulation inside my tent when using heaters?
Ventilate routinely by partially unzipping doors/windows; use heating systems according to safety instructions provided by manufacturers.
